What advice would you give a student looking to hire a teacher in your area of expertise?
Make sure that the teacher is certified,professional,motivating, accountible and 100% passionate about their skill.
What questions should students think through before talking to teachers about their needs?
Expecting realistic goals, giving all important medical, physcial and mental information about their health, so I can help them reach their fitness and transformation goals.
